Sewage Field Installation in Denver, CO

Sewage field installation services involve setting up the underground systems that manage wastewater disposal for residential properties. This process typically includes designing and installing a septic drain field or leach field, which is essential for homes not connected to municipal sewer lines. Property owners often seek this service when building a new home, replacing an aging system, or addressing issues with an existing sewage system to ensure proper waste management and prevent potential health hazards.

Before requesting sewage field installation, property owners usually want to understand the size and layout requirements based on their property’s size and usage, as well as local regulations or permits that may be needed. It’s also important to consider soil conditions and drainage capabilities, which can influence the type of system installed. Proper planning and installation help ensure the system functions effectively and complies with local standards, supporting the long-term health and safety of the property.

Sewage Field Installation Questions

What is sewage field installation? It involves setting up a system to safely manage and treat wastewater from a property, ensuring proper drainage and sanitation.

When is sewage field installation needed? This service is required when a property's existing system is outdated, damaged, or new construction requires a wastewater management solution.

What types of sewage fields are available? Common options include trench, mound, and bed systems, chosen based on property size, soil conditions, and usage needs.

What should property owners consider before installation? It's important to assess soil suitability, property layout, and local regulations to ensure proper system placement and function.
